Friday morning shootings in Milwaukee, 49-year-old injured
MILWAUKEE - A person was injured in a shooting in Milwaukee just after midnight on Friday, May 17.
87th and Villard
According to the Milwaukee Police Department, at about 12:20 a.m. a 49-year-old was shot in the area of 87th and Villard.
The 49-year-old victim was conveyed to a local hospital to be treated.
Vel R. Phillips and North
Police are investigating a shots-fired incident that happened just after 9 a.m.
The suspect fired shots at another person inside a vehicle.
Both parties fled the scene. No injuries were reported.
